So which boiler is the one for me?

Getting the right boiler is heavily dependent on several factors, including how many bedrooms you have, the total amount of radiators installed and the size of your property.

A smaller sized property

If your home has 1 or 2 bedrooms, a combi boiler could be a great option. The reason for this is because combi boilers do not need a tank to store the water allowing you to make space for other items in your home.

A medium-sized property

A medium-sized home can consist of 3-4 bedrooms with two showers. You have plenty of options to choose from when it comes to picking out the boiler for your home. If you have plenty of space, you can have a system boiler installed, it comes along with a boiler and a storage tank. They are great in the sense that they are able to meet the demands for hot water if you have a big family

If your home does not have the space for a system boiler, you also have the option to have a combi boiler installed. However, combination boilers, often struggle to produce the demand for hot water.

A large-sized property

With plenty of space available and a large family, the popular choice would be to get a heat-only boiler. This has been a popular option for a larger family, mainly because it allows for several hot water taps and showers to run at the same time.
